Chromatographic investigation of alkaloid fraction from the roots of Aquilegiu jormosu Fisch. (Ranunculuceae) revealed the presence of five alkaloidal spots. Two of them were identified as magnoflorine and berberine. A thin-layer chromatographic procedure was developed which effectively separated berberine, palmatine, and jatrorrhizine.
